Re: [Users] Resizing the iscsi data domain
Hi! I've done this with success. I put my domain in maintenance, used pvresize and after activated again. Try this. [Users] Resizing the iscsi data domain
Hi, I've resized the lun I'm using for data domain. I've changed the lun, rescaned the target with iscsiadm and reloaded multipath to get the new size. The thins is that though all the hosts sees the new size, ovirt doesn't. Do I need to run something to update the engine db?
